Exercise 14.43

You want to find the moment of inertia of a complicated machine part about an axis through its center of mass. You suspend it from a wire along this axis. The wire has a torsion constant of 0.445N?m/rad . You twist the part a small amount about this axis and let it go, timing 130 oscillations in a time of 260s .

Part A

What is the moment of inertia you want to find?

Explanation / Answer


time period T=2pi*sqrt(I/K)
given that,
K=0.44 Nm/rad
T=260 sec/130
T=2sec
now
2=2pi*sqrt(I/0.44)
sqrt(I/0.44)=1/3.14
I=0.44/3.14^2
=0.04462 kg*m^2 ......is answer
